    Taylor Swift was the big winner at the MTV Video Music Awards

    The 'Bad Blood' hitmaker -- who was joined onstage and on the red carpet with her squad of celeb pals that appeared in the video -- took home Video of the Year and Best Collaboration, as well as Best Female Video and Best Pop Video for 'Blank Space'


    Speaking about the victory, Taylor said: "I wanna thank Kendrick Lamar. I'm just happy that in 2015, we live in a world where boys can play princesses and girls can play soldiers."

    Taylor's pals onstage included Selena Gomez, Cara Delevingne and Gigi Hadid.

    The 25-year-old star had a big night at the VMAs as she publicly buried the hatchet with rapper Nicki Minaj following their Twitter disagreement last month.

    Taylor surprised fans by joining Nicki onstage as she opened the show with her new song 'The Night is Still Young'. The pair then segued into Taylor's smash hit 'Bad Blood' and ended their joint performance with a big hug.

    Later in the night, the multiple winner helped dish out one of the night's other top prizes, presenting Kanye West with the Michael Jackson Video Vanguard award.

    Introducing Kanye, Taylor alluded to the infamous moment in 2009 when the rapper interrupted her acceptance speech at the VMAs.

    She said: "Kanye defines what it is to be a creative force in music, fashion and life, so to all the other winners tonight, I'm really happy for you, but I'm gonna let you finish..."

    Accepting his prize, Kanye said: "First of all, thank you, Taylor, for being so gracious. I often think back to the first day I met you also... If I had a daughter at that time, would I have grabbed that mic from someone else?"

    The 'All Day' rapper ended his speech with a shock announcement that he has decided to run for president in 2020.

    The joke prompted host Miley Cyrus to quip: "Woah, now we all know what happens to Kanye West when he smokes weed."

    Mark Ronson collected the award for Best Male Video for 'Uptown Funk', Nicki won Best Hip-Hop Video for 'Anaconda', and Fetty Wap won Artist to Watch.
